    private function rot(x : Vector3D, axis : Vector3D, angle : Number) : Vector3D
    {
		var nCos:Number	= Math.cos(angle);
		var nSin:Number	= Math.sin(angle);
		var scos:Number	= 1 - nCos;

		var sxy	:Number = axis.x * axis.y * scos;
		var syz	:Number = axis.y * axis.z * scos;
		var sxz	:Number = axis.x * axis.z * scos;
		var sz	:Number = nSin * axis.z;
		var sy	:Number = nSin * axis.y;
		var sx	:Number = nSin * axis.x;

		var nx : Number = (nCos + axis.x * axis.x * scos) * x.x + (-sz + sxy) * x.y + (sy + sxz) * x.z;
		var ny : Number = (sz + sxy) * x.x + (nCos + axis.y * axis.y * scos) * x.y + (-sx + syz) * x.z;
		var nz : Number = (-sy + sxz) * x.x + (sx + syz) * x.y + (nCos + axis.z * axis.z * scos) * x.z;
		
		x.x = nx;
		x.y = ny;
		x.z = nz;
		return x;
//		return new Vector3D(nx, ny, nz);
    }
